From: Soybean GmMYB73 promotes lipid accumulation in transgenic plants

Figure 5

GmMYB73 enhances lipid contents in seeds and leaves of transgenic Lotus plants, and in transgenic hairy roots of soybean plants. (a) GmMYB73 expression in leaves of transgenic Lotus plants. Two lines OE-7 and OE-21 were used. Tubulin gene was amplified as a control. (b) Contents of total lipids in transgenic seeds compared to WT. Error bars indicate SD (n = 4) and the values are in dry weight. Asterisks indicate significant difference compared to WT (**P < 0.01, *P < 0.05). (c) Contents of total fatty acids in transgenic seeds. Error bars indicate SD (n = 4) and others are as in (b). (d) Contents of each fatty acid composition in transgenic seeds. Others are as in (b). (e) Contents of total fatty acids in leaves of transgenic Lotus plants. The values are in fresh weight. Others are as in (b). (f) Contents of each fatty acid in leaves of transgenic Lotus plants. The values are in fresh weight. Others are as in (b). (g) GmMYB73 expression in transgenic hairy roots of soybean plants. K599: control roots. GmMYB73: GmMYB73-transgenic hairy roots. Error bars indicate SD (n = 4). Asterisk indicates significant difference compared to control K599 (*P < 0.05). (h) Total fatty acid levels in GmMYB73-transgenic hairy roots. K599: control roots. GmMYB73: GmMYB73-transgenic hairy roots. GmDof4: GmDof4-transgenic hairy roots as a positive control for lipid accumulation. Error bars indicate SD (n = 4). The values are in fresh weight. Asterisks indicate significant difference compared to control K599 (**P < 0.01, *P < 0.05). (i) Levels of each fatty acid composition in GmMYB73-transgenic hairy roots. The values are in fresh weight. Other indications are as in (h).
